Pedometer - Step Counter Review
Overview and Basic Information to Pedometer - Step Counter
Pedometer - Step Counter is a straightforward mobile application designed to track your daily steps and encourage a more active lifestyle. By leveraging your phone’s built-in sensors, Pedometer - Step Counter provides a convenient way to monitor your physical activity without needing a separate fitness tracker.

Key Features and Highlights of Pedometer - Step Counter
The core function of Pedometer - Step Counter is its automatic step tracking using your device's accelerometer.
It allows users to set personalized daily step goals to help stay motivated.
Pedometer - Step Counter provides a clean, easy-to-read interface displaying steps taken, calories burned, and distance walked.
Historical data and basic graphs are available to review your progress over time.
Pedometer - Step Counter operates in the background with minimal battery consumption.

Advantages
Pedometer - Step Counter is completely free to download and use, with no hidden subscription fees.
Its setup is incredibly simple; just install, carry your phone, and it starts counting.
The user interface is intuitive and uncluttered, making it accessible for all age groups.
Pedometer - Step Counter effectively promotes awareness of daily activity levels.
It does not require creating an account or sharing personal data to begin tracking.

Disadvantages
Step count accuracy can vary depending on phone model and how it's carried (e.g., in a bag vs. pocket).
Pedometer - Step Counter lacks advanced features like GPS route mapping or heart rate integration.
Some users might find the advertising in the free version to be intrusive.
Pedometer - Step Counter focuses solely on step counting, offering limited social or community challenges.
There is no dedicated support for tracking other activities like cycling or weight training.

Tips for Using Pedometer - Step Counter
For the most accurate step count with Pedometer - Step Counter, keep your phone in a pocket or attached to your arm.
Set a realistic daily goal initially and gradually increase it to avoid burnout.
Check Pedometer - Step Counter’s settings to ensure it is optimized for your specific phone model for better battery life.
Use the history feature in Pedometer - Step Counter to identify patterns and motivate yourself on less active days.
Remember that the calorie burn estimate is just that—an estimate—and may not be perfectly accurate.
